Eswatini's access to electricity (%) was 86.4% in 2023, ranking #165 out of 215 countries. This represents a +5.0% change from 2022. Over the past 24 years, the highest recorded value was 86.4% (2023) and the lowest was 20.4% (2000). Data sourced from the World Bank World Development Indicators.
